MASI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2017 in Review

323 of the 4,012 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Masimo (MASI) for Q3 2017, worth a combined $3.8B — down 5.1% from $4.01B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 38 funds closed out of MASI and 29 opened new positions — a net loss of 9 holders — while 117 trimmed existing stakes and 131 added.

The largest buyer was Victory Capital Management, opening a new position worth an estimated $26.6M. The largest seller was BlackRock, cutting an estimated $43.2M.
